when choosing a german cloud server to host images and perform rapid deployment, developers need to take into account performance, compliance and deployment efficiency. this article gives practical tips from the perspectives of image types, network and security, automated deployment, and daily operation and maintenance to help nodes in germany quickly go online with reliable services.
managed images usually include basic operating system images, pre-installed runtime environments, and application images. when developers choose images on german cloud servers, they should choose images that minimize the system or include dependencies based on the nature of the project to reduce patching and configuration time and ensure environmental consistency and portability.
choosing mirrors and data centers located in germany or close to european nodes can significantly reduce network latency. for delay-sensitive applications, it is recommended to pre-install cache, cdn access configuration and reasonable load balancing strategy in the local image to improve response speed and optimize user experience.
germany and the eu have strict data protection and compliance requirements. developers should confirm the data storage location, backup strategy, and log retention period during the hosting image and deployment process to ensure that the image configuration meets the requirements of gdpr and other regulations to avoid subsequent compliance risks.
hardening operations must be performed as soon as possible after image selection, including disabling unnecessary services, applying security patches, configuring firewalls, and ssh key verification. it is recommended to inject security baselines into the image building process to ensure that each deployed instance complies with security standards from the beginning.
automatically building images and incorporating them into version control can improve traceability and rollback capabilities. using basic images and configuration management scripts (such as automated scripts or containerized builds) can unify the environment and facilitate rapid reproduction of production or test environments on german cloud servers.
describing managed images, network and storage resources through infrastructure as code tools enables one-click deployment and consistent configuration. developers should include image building and security scanning in the ci/cd process to ensure that the environment for each release on the german node is predictable and reusable.

container images are suitable for microservices and rapid elastic scaling, but virtual machine images still have advantages in stateful applications or special compliance scenarios. select containers or virtual machine images on german cloud servers based on the application architecture. a reasonable combination can take into account portability and management convenience.
when deploying in germany, you should design reasonable subnets, private networks, and nat strategies, and use load balancers in multiple availability zones to achieve high availability. health checks and autoscaling scripts are preconfigured in the image to help quickly respond to traffic peaks and reduce fault recovery time.
establish automatic snapshot and backup strategies for managed images to ensure that instances can be restored or versions rolled back in a short time. regularly rehearsing the recovery process and verifying the effectiveness of backups on german nodes is one of the key practices to ensure business continuity.
integrate a lightweight monitoring agent and centralized log collection configuration into the image to understand resource usage and abnormal situations in real time. developers should incorporate monitoring indicators into alert strategies and formulate common troubleshooting steps in the early stages of deployment to quickly locate problems.
end-to-end acceptance testing, performance benchmarks and security scans should be performed after every cloud server deployment in germany. adjust the image configuration, kernel parameters or network policies based on the test results, continuously optimize the deployment script and image construction process, and shorten the online cycle.
the key to german cloud server hosting image selection and rapid deployment tips for developers is to select the appropriate image type, ensure compliance and security, and improve deployment efficiency through automation and monitoring. it is recommended to incorporate image construction into ci/cd, implement baseline hardening, and regularly verify backup and recovery processes to ensure stable operation and rapid iteration of nodes in germany.
